I just put my home network behind a NAT Box (Linksys WiFI
switch/router) and now my ssh clients if left open die.

I only read mail in my linux shell, so I like to keep my ssh session open
all day and in my mail client (Mutt), but seems after an hour or so (not
really sure how long) I come back and I'm disconnected.

This is not a shell time out, the connection just goes away.  I read
somewhere that this does happen when behind a NAT box, and I thought I read
about a fix for it, but I do not remember what it is, anyone know?
